Mistake 1: Not Having a Budget

The single biggest mistake any gambler can make is playing without a set budget. It’s easy to get caught up in the action and lose track of how much you’re spending. This is often the first step toward significant financial losses.

How to Avoid It: Set a Strict Bankroll

Before you even start playing, decide on the exact amount of money you are willing to lose. This should be discretionary income, meaning money you don’t need for bills, savings, or other essential expenses. Think of it as the cost of entertainment, just like buying a movie ticket.

  • Set a Loss Limit: Once you’ve spent your budget for the session, stop playing. No exceptions.
  • Separate Your Winnings: If you have a good run, consider setting aside your initial stake and only playing with the profits. This guarantees you won’t walk away a loser.
  • Leave ATM/Credit Cards at Home: If you’re going to a physical casino, only bring the cash you’ve budgeted. This removes the temptation to withdraw more money.

Mistake 2: Chasing Losses

Chasing losses is the destructive habit of trying to win back money you’ve already lost by making bigger and riskier bets. This is an emotional reaction, not a strategy, and it almost always leads to even greater losses.

How to Avoid It: Accept Losses as Part of the Game

Every gambler, professional or amateur, has losing sessions. It’s a mathematical certainty. The key is to accept it and stick to your plan.

  • Stick to Your Budget: Your loss limit is your safety net. When you hit it, your session is over.
  • Take a Break: If you feel yourself getting frustrated after a few bad beats, step away from the table. Go for a walk, get some fresh air, or grab a drink. Clearing your head can prevent you from making rash decisions.
  • Remember the House Edge: The casino always has a mathematical advantage. Trying to overcome it with aggressive betting is a losing battle.

Mistake 3: Not Understanding the Games

Many players jump into games like craps or baccarat without fully understanding the rules, bets, and odds. Playing a game you don’t know is one of the fastest ways to lose money. Every game has “sucker bets” with a very high house edge that are designed to trap uninformed players.

How to Avoid It: Learn Before You Play

Take the time to learn the rules and basic strategy of any game you want to play.

Mistake 4: Ignoring Basic Strategy

For skill-based games like blackjack and video poker, there is a mathematically correct way to play every hand. This is known as “basic strategy.” Ignoring it and playing based on gut feelings or hunches significantly increases the house edge against you.

How to Avoid It: Master Basic Strategy

Learning basic strategy is a must for anyone serious about giving themselves the best chance to win.

  • Use a Strategy Card: For blackjack, you can find basic strategy charts online. Print one out and practice with it until you have it memorized.
  • Focus on One Game: Instead of trying to be an expert at everything, pick one skill-based game and learn its strategy inside and out.
  • Understand Pay Tables: In video poker, different machines have different pay tables. Learning to spot the “full-pay” machines with the best odds is a key part of the strategy.

Mistake 5: Drinking Too Much Alcohol

Casinos often offer free alcoholic drinks to players for a reason. Alcohol lowers inhibitions and impairs judgment, which leads to bigger bets and sloppier play. While having a drink or two is fine, over-imbibing is a common and costly mistake.

How to Avoid It: Stay Clear-Headed

Your mind is your most important tool when gambling. Keep it sharp.

  • Set a Drink Limit: Decide on a limit for alcoholic beverages before you start and stick to it.
  • Alternate with Water: For every alcoholic drink you have, drink a glass of water. This keeps you hydrated and slows down the effects of the alcohol.
  • Focus on the Game: Remind yourself that you are there to play and have fun, not just to drink. Good decisions will make the experience more enjoyable in the long run.

Mistake 6: Playing When Tired or Emotional

Just like alcohol, emotions like anger, frustration, or even extreme excitement can cloud your judgment. Playing when you are not in a calm and rational state of mind is a recipe for disaster. Fatigue has a similar effect, slowing your reaction time and decision-making skills.

How to Avoid It: Only Play When You’re at Your Best

Treat gambling like any other activity that requires focus and skill.

  • Don’t Gamble When Upset: If you’ve had a bad day or are feeling stressed, it’s not the right time to go to the casino.
  • Get Enough Rest: Avoid playing late at night when you’re tired. A well-rested mind makes better decisions.
  • Know When to Quit: If you find yourself getting emotional during a session, it’s time to cash out and walk away, regardless of whether you are winning or losing.
